7 hours ago, Nucha_Powanusorn said:

I am considering a new monitor and I am down to 2 choices, one 29" FHD widescreen and one 27" FHD. Is the widescreen worth the extra aprox US$50?

Widescreen: LG 29UM57-P

Normal: AOC I2757FH

1080p on 27" doesn't look too good, pixel per inch is really low. 29" 2560x1080 is much better, plus you get all benefits of 21:9 aspect ratio. Out of those two you mentioned I would definitely go with LG one.
